V1cT0r's Python Web Application - Portfolio

  1. Reflex Framework Reflex is a Python framework for building web applications. It provides a set of components and utilities that allow developers to create interactive user interfaces in Python. Reflex uses a reactive programming model, meaning the UI automatically updates in response to changes in the application’s state.
  2. Application Structure The application is organized into multiple Python files, each serving a specific role. The main entry point is PythonWeb.py, which sets up the application and adds the main page.

  4. Components The application uses several custom components defined in the PythonWeb/components directory. These include link_button, navbar, footer, and title. Each component is a function that returns a Reflex component—ranging from simple text or images to more complex elements like buttons or layout containers.
  5. Views The application’s views are located in the PythonWeb/views directory. They rely on the custom components to build different parts of the UI. For instance, the header view creates the application’s header, while the links view produces a list of links.
  6. Constants The constants.py file houses application data, such as a list of projects and links. These data are used by the views to dynamically populate the UI.
  7. Styles The styles.py file contains the styles for the application. These styles are applied to the components and views to maintain a consistent visual design.
  8. Running the Application
    • When the application starts, a rx.App instance is created.
    • The main page is added to this instance.
    • The main page function, which returns a Reflex component representing the entire page, is invoked.
    • The views and components use the data from constants.py to populate the UI.
    • The application is then compiled, and the UI is displayed to the user.
    • When a user interacts with the UI, the application’s state changes, and the UI automatically updates to reflect those changes.
